Rancho Mirage is home to some of the most magnificent private palaces in the Palm Springs Valley, and I’m counting down the days until one of the most famous family fortresses of all opens its doors to the world for visits by the public. Of course, I’m talking about Sunnylands, the sumptuous 200-acre winter home of the late Ambassador Walter Annenberg and his lovely wife, Leonore. Designed by A. As a guy who likes to put his own designs on a thing or two in the Palm Springs Valley, I’m a huge fan of one of the winter season’s true treasures: Modernism Week. Being held this year from February 16 – 26, this popular extravaganza will boast dozens of events taking place throughout the valley, bringing in thousands of design lovers to bask in the clean, simple lines and elegant informality of the mid-century desert modernism modality. www.modernismweek.com
